1. Duct Cleaning Brushes
One of the most important tools for cleaning air ducts is a high-quality brush. Duct cleaning brushes come in a variety of sizes and shapes to fit different ductwork configurations. These brushes are designed to loosen and remove debris from the walls of the ducts, allowing for a thorough cleaning. Make sure to choose a brush that is the right size for your ducts and made of durable materials that won’t damage the ductwork.
2. Duct Cleaning Vacuums
In addition to brushes, duct cleaning vacuums are an essential tool for removing debris from your ductwork. These powerful vacuums are specially designed to reach deep into the ducts and extract dirt, dust, and other contaminants. Look for a vacuum with strong suction power and HEPA filtration to ensure that all particles are effectively removed from your ducts.
3. Duct Inspection Cameras
To effectively clean your ductwork, you need to be able to see inside the ducts to identify areas of build-up and contamination. Duct inspection cameras are small, flexible cameras that can be inserted into the ducts to provide a clear view of the interior. These cameras allow you to pinpoint problem areas and ensure that your cleaning efforts are thorough and effective.
4. Duct Cleaning Chemicals
In some cases, a simple brush and vacuum may not be enough to effectively clean your ducts. Duct cleaning chemicals are specially formulated solutions that can help break down stubborn build-up and disinfect the interior of your ductwork. Be sure to choose non-toxic, eco-friendly chemicals that are safe for use in your ventilation system.
5. Duct Sealing Materials
After cleaning your ducts, it’s important to seal any gaps or leaks to prevent future contamination. Duct sealing materials such as mastic sealant and foil tape can help ensure that your ductwork is properly sealed and that air is flowing efficiently through your system. These materials are easy to apply and can help improve indoor air quality and energy efficiency.
6. Personal Protective Equipment
Cleaning ductwork can be a dirty and potentially hazardous job, so it’s important to protect yourself with the proper gear. Personal protective equipment such as gloves, goggles, and respirators can help prevent exposure to dust, debris, and chemicals while cleaning your ducts. Always wear the appropriate PPE to keep yourself safe and healthy during the cleaning process.
7. Duct Access Tools
To effectively clean your ductwork, you’ll need to be able to access all areas of your ventilation system. Duct access tools such as blowguns, hose connectors, and rotary brushes can help you reach tight spaces and ensure a thorough cleaning. These tools are designed to easily attach to your vacuum and brushes for maximum cleaning power.
